
With the close geographical connection, similar cultural heritage, and deep historical origins, the Jingjinji Metropolitan Region integrates for coordinated development and continues to achieve remarkable achievements. Located in the heartland of the Bohai Rim in China of Northeast Asia, Beijing-Tianjin-Hebei has an excellent geographical location, rapid economic development, vibrant cultural colors, and unique scenery. Theo Stapleton, as an Australian youth, who is interested in Chinese civilization, found an unusual travel route. Let us follow his footsteps, understand the Jing-Jin-Ji and explore northern China from a new perspective.

Would you like to have a “joyful rendezvous upon pure ice and snow” ? In this episode, Stapleton will take us to Chongli in Zhangjiakou city——a district hosting all skiing and biathlon events of Beijing Winter Olympics. Due to its exceptional natural advantages, this small village is going to turn into an international ski resort. Let’s follow Stapleton to find out changes made on Chongli affected by Winter Olympics.
